“Ms. Zimmerman is among 81 patients whose court records indicate that an arrest occurred. Their debts ranged from $114 to $4,683. In some cases, efforts to collect a debt would continue for over a decade and lasted into Mr. Marshall’s congressional career.”
“The Times interviewed 8 people Mr. Marshall sued between 2003 &2015. Most described themselves as living paycheck to paycheck, often deciding between paying medical bills or buying groceries. Two said that the bills Mr. Marshall pursued in court stemmed from late miscarriages that required surgery”
Roger Marshall Sued 700 Patients for Debts; 81 Were Arrested. Now He’s a Senator.
Patients sued by Senator Roger Marshall of Kansas were routinely charged 18 percent interest, The Times found. Some had bank accounts garnished.

Huge WSJ report on Noem's DHS corruption. She made Corey Lewandowski a “special government employee,” where he had sign-off power over big contracts. While in that position, he pitched Qatar & UAE on hiring him on the side for help with DHS matters, including visas. www.wsj.com/politics/pol...
Chasing Side Deals, Flexing Influence: Lewandowski’s Power Moves at DHS
Kristi Noem’s close adviser effectively controlled billions in spending at Homeland Security; Lewandowski denies seeking business or playing any role in agency’s contracts.

US data centers directly consumed about 66 billion liters (17.4 billion gallons) of water in 2023, according to the Lawrence Berkeley National Laboratory, with indirect water use from electricity generation adding nearly 800 billion liters more. Source: gpusmith.com/articles/en/...

Federal prosecutors charged an ICE officer this week with lying to investigators about the events leading up to a January shooting in Minneapolis, where the agent shot a Venezuelan man. www.courthousenews.com/feds-charge-...
Feds charge ICE agent over false statements in Minneapolis shooting
It's the first known instance of the government prosecuting a federal agent for actions taken during Operation Metro Surge.
